摘 要:清洁能源开发是落实中国“双碳”目标的重要举措,设计管理对清洁能源项目实施影响巨大,但目前缺乏从参建各方协同视角进行清洁能源项目设计管理研究。该文从项目参与方合作伙伴关系视角,提出并验证了清洁能源项目设计管理模型,揭示了伙伴关系、前期论证及业主方设计管理对项目绩效的显著正向效应及作用路径。通过调研深入分析了清洁能源项目前期论证与设计管理现状,明确了清洁能源项目设计主要问题及应重点关注的因素,并结合案例分析提出了相应设计管理建议。该研究可为清洁能源项目设计管理提供理论与实践参考。[Objective]Developing clean energy is crucial for achieving China's“double carbon”goals,prompting active investment in clean energy projects across the country.However,these projects face a complex external environment with many stakeholders,which makes large-scale grid integration challenging.Moreover,existing projects often suffer from issues such as insufficient energy allocation regulation,mismatched installed capacity and power demand,low economic efficiency in power transmission,and poor synergy effect among projects,mainly owing to inadequate design management.Although design management is vital in clean energy project management,a lack of research is observed from a collaborative perspective among participants.[Methods]This study adopted a mixed research method that combined quantitative research and qualitative research.Quantitative data were obtained through questionnaire surveys,whereas qualitative data were obtained through semistructured interviews and case studies.Respondents included experienced professionals in clean energy project construction,such as owners,designers,suppliers,constructors,and supervisors.Herein,data analysis involved descriptive statistics,mean ranking analysis,difference testing,cluster analysis,and structural equation modeling.[Results]The results show that partnering,feasibility studies,and owner's design management positively impact project performance through two paths:(1)partnering→feasibility study→design performance→project performance and(2)partnering→owner's design management→(feasibility study)→design performance→project performance.During the feasibility study,designers should deeply analyze the supply and demand of the clean energy power market,identify internal and cross-regional power consumption objects,and completely master the basic information of the design.They should rationally select sites,strengthen technical scheme demonstrations,fully consider site and surrounding area constraints,reasonably plan project resettlement and environmental
